Well, we know the D value is 192 miles and the T value is 3.5 so the equation would be 192/3.5=S
192/3.5=54.86
54.86 to the nearest whole number is 55, so his average speed would be 55 miles per hour.
Where .75 will be on a number line always varies depending on how far out your number line goes. the decimal .75 is also known as 3/4, so the easiest way to find out where 3/4 is on a number line is to divide you number line into 4 even sections. this can be difficult if you have an odd number,, but it will always work as long as you divide the length of your number line by 4 to find out where to make your even sections. below is an example on how this would work:
lets say this is your number line
-------------------------
that number line contains 24 dashes,, so if you take that number (which is the length of the number line) and divide it by 4 you will find where 3/4 is.
24 ÷ 4 = 6
this means that at every 6,, you add 1/4. on the number line it would look like the following:
------I------I------I------
1/4 2/4 3/4
this technique shows you where 3/4/0.75 is on your number line.

We know that the area of a circle = 3.14*r^2
r = radius.
First let's find the area of the circles in white.
The area of the small circle = 3.14 * 4^2 = 50.2 cm^2
The area of the larger white circle = 3.14 * 8^2 = 201cm^2
The total area of the non-shaded region = 251.2 cm^2
Now, let's find the area of the giant circle.
The diameter = 24 cm so that means the radius = 12 cm
A = 3.14 * 12^2 = 452.2 cm^2
Now subtract the white circles from the giant circle.
452.2 - 251.2 = 201cm^2
The area of the shaded region = 201cm^2
